Ladies v Horsham
Hollingsbee takes the lead with four wickets

Twickenham Ladies at home to Horsham won the toss an elected to field.
 
With the home bowlers in fine form and well supported by the fielders,
Twickenham scuppered the opposition for just 83 in the 37th over. 
Sophie Hoskins was top score with 23 followed by Nicky Avery 18 not
out.  For Twickenham Tee Hollingsbee took a very well deserved 4 for 21
 
from 9 overs as did Nithu Jayalath who took 2 for just 10 runs from her
 
9.3 overs.  The other wickets were takers were Janet Greenhead, Ann
Baker and Sally Thomlinson with one wicket each, along with a fine run
out by Jayalath.

Twickenham were a little cautious as Horsham made them work hard for
these runs, capturing five wickets as they did so. However with all the
 
bats contributing to the score, Twickenham reached the target
comfortably in the 30th over with five wickets in hand. For Horsham Jo
Larter took 2 for 10 from 7 overs and Kate Kinner 2 for 25  from six
 overs.

After their defeat of last week, this has put Twickenham ladies back on
 
track for their league challenge.  Next week they travel to Winchester
to play Hursley Park.  A  much tougher game predicted with Hursley Park
 
also in the top half of the table.
